Synopsis "The Limits of Settlement Growth Hardback: A Theoretical Outline (New Studies in Archaeology) (in English)"
In this study Roland Fletcher argues that the built environment becomes a constraint on long-term settlement development. He reviews worldwide settlement growth over the past 15,000 years in the light of the limits imposed by buildings, layouts and forms of communication, and concludes with a major discussion of the great transformations of human settlements--from mobile to sedentary, sedentary to urban, and urban to industrial. This ambitious contribution to archaeological theory has implications for the future of urban settlement.
